Transaction 34996240376983147ca18c8ec31f460cf9394168a7e146b1ff51507c23b9ba21
1 Input
1 Output
-
34996240376983147ca18c8ec31f460cf9394168a7e146b1ff51507c23b9ba21:0
- value
- 2708107848697
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 c98e5438b8fc1feadfcd285e740f6016e88289b7755dada02f2ed23275ebec77
- address
- ltc1gex89gw9cls074h7d9p08grmqzm5g9zdhw4w6mgp09mfrya0ta3msqw5n4f